
I'm not one who is big on eating avocados, but I absolutely love what they can do for my hair. Avocados are a good source of vitamins B and E which are great for strengthening your hair, preventing hair loss, and conditioning.
This hair mask is my personal concoction that I use in both my hair and my daughters hair. We both have dry hair and it works wonders with making our hair feel soft and moisturized.
Ingredients:
- 1/2 Avocado {Conditions, strengthens, and helps prevent hair loss}
- 1 Egg {Great source of protein, helps prevent breakage, strengthens, and conditions}
- 3 Tablespoons of Coconut Oil {Controls dandruff, moisturizes, and helps retain protein}
- 1 Tablespoon of Grapeseed Oil {Relieves dandruff and conditions}
- 2 Tablespoons of Raw Honey {Helps retain water and locks moisture into your hair}
What To Do:
All you need to do is mix all ingredients in a blender until smooth. Then apply mask to clean washed hair. Let the mask sit in your hair for about 20-30 minutes with a shower cap {or even better, a conditioning cap}. It helps when you either wrap your hair with a warm towel or if you want, sit under a hair dryer. Once finished, thoroughly rinse the product out with warm water and lightly shampoo afterwards {preferably with castile soap}.
*Most of the time, I usually do a co-wash {wash with conditioner} and then rinse with warm water. I just feel that shampoo strips the hair you just deep-conditioned. It doesn't leave my hair or my daughters hair sticky or greasy doing it this way!
